How often should I change the transmission filter on my 2007 Ford Territory?
It's generally advised to follow your vehicle's manual specifications, which usually recommend a change between every 30,000 to 60,000 kilometres. However, if you experience any signs of trouble like noise or delayed gear shifts, it might be best to check sooner.

Can a clogged transmission filter affect driving?
Yes, a clogged filter can lead to reduced transmission performance, including delayed or harsh gear shifts, unusual noises, and overall inefficient operation.
